What types of immigration cases do attorneys in Lavaca, Arkansas typically handle?

Immigration attorneys in Lavaca and the surrounding Sebastian County area commonly assist with family-based petitions, such as spousal or fiancé visas for residents of nearby Fort Smith. They also handle employment-based cases for individuals working in local industries like manufacturing and agriculture, as well as humanitarian cases like asylum or VAWA petitions. Given Lavaca's proximity to the Arkansas River Valley, attorneys are also experienced with cases involving seasonal agricultural workers (H-2A visas) common in the region.

An immigration attorney consultation in Lavaca serves as a foundational evaluation. You should come prepared to discuss your personal history, family ties, employment, and any prior interactions with immigration authorities. Be ready to share copies of important documents, such as passports, visas, I-94 records, work permits, or any correspondence from U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) or immigration courts. The more organized and honest you are, the more accurately the attorney can assess your case.
